TRUE SCALE SYSTEM (Mercury)
The main feature of the update is the introduction of the True Scale System (TSS). This make the scale of the universe in Project Mercury much more realistic. This is just the start of TSS and will evolve to cover the requirements for Project Gemini in version 0.7.

MERCURY SYSTEMS
Many of the Mercury Systems and physics has received an overhaul, such as pressure and a full electricity system overhaul. A Mercury Mission will now feel much more immersive and realistic (especially if you perform the full procedure from T-90 minutes - see the new campaign!). There are still things in the works, and things waiting for feedback, but this will evolve. Abort modes are also introduced, but not yet complete.

PANEL STATE
Mercury can now load custom panel states such as Cold and Dark. This can be done in the Mission Editor, or by using the Console.

MERCURY CAMPAIGN
The new Mercury Campaign will take you through many of the new features. I hope you will enjoy it and be inspired to make your own Mercury Campaigns and missions. The Campaign will be open sourced at github.com/reentrygame, so you can see how it was made.

FAILURES
Failures are added to Mercury. You will find emergency procedures and checklists in the mission pad. Random Failures can be configured in REALISM SETTINGS, and controlled failures can be triggered from the in-game menu. If you enabled random failures, missions could disable the setting for the duration of the mission (it does not make sense to have random failures in some scripted missions). This is a setting in the Mission Editor, and the mission designer controls this. Free Play missions has random failures enabled.

APOLLO CSM TEI
Getting back to Earth is not streamlined and supported yet, but the major blocker for this feature has been solved. From the CSM Burn Planner and the Lunar Globe View, you can see the Earth/TEI Node, and data on passing it. This point can be used to plan a TEI burn. The CSM Burn Tool should now work when returning from the Moon, and can be used to alter your trajectory, or get into an orbit around Earth (unrealistic, entry was direct). TEI development can then finally start and is scheduled for version 0.7!

True Scale System
The major work we did with version 0.45 can be seen in-action through the True Scale System. This is currently only available in Mercury, but it changes how Reentry works with the floating points limitation. TSS now allows you to maneuver in a true scale environment with seamless ascent (no transition), and a much more realistic sized Earth. Zooming no longer affects the scale of Earth like it did before, and the "floating rocket parts" are no longer a thing.

Failures
With random failures, mission scripted failures, or failures triggered by a troublemaker in the Mission Control multiplayer module, you now have to pay much more attention to all of the internal systems. If a fault is detected, you will need to work the problem and figure out if the mission can continue or not. A basic implementation of the Mercury Abort Modes are also available, where the Escape Tower is used to drag the capsule away from a failing launch vehicle (see video below)

Mission Control Live
The Mission Control Live module is a multiplayer mode scheduled for version 0.7 where multiple players can join a game session as Mission Control for an astronaut. The Mercury Control Center has been remade with a focus on details, gamification and functionality. I have been doing a lot of research into how it looks, feels and works, as well as how one person or a team can be Mission Control, following realistic flight plans, or private training sessions.

Here are some comparison pictures from real life, vs. what I have in Reentry




The mission control room is populated with custom avatars where each player can design his or her own character to be used as a mission controller (and eventually as the face of your astronaut).
